Westminster government has said it will honour both results despite ministerial doubtsMPs have voted resoundingly to extend both same-sex marriage and access to abortion to Northern Ireland,bringing the region into line with the rest of the UK on two of the most meaningful social issues of the era.
The Commons voted 383 to 73 to pass the same-sex marriage amendment to a largely technical bill on the stalled Northern Ireland assembly, tabled by the Labour MP Conor McGinn, or a longstanding campaigner for equal marriage in Northern Ireland.
